ABLD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

15 of the 5,806 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Abacus FCF Real Assets Leaders ETF (ABLD)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$33.5M — down 61% from $85.4M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of ABLD and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 11 trimmed existing stakes and 2 added.

The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, adding an estimated $531K. The largest seller was Envestnet Asset Management, cutting an estimated $24.5M.
